Vishay Precision Group, Inc. $VPG Shares Sold by Legato Capital Management LLC

Legato Capital Management LLC lessened its position in Vishay Precision Group, Inc. (NYSE:VPGFree Report) by 47.8%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 9,338 shares of the scientific and technical instruments company’s stock after selling 8,566 shares during the period. Legato Capital Management LLC owned about 0.07% of Vishay Precision Group worth $360,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Vishay Precision Group Company Profile

(Free Report)

Vishay Precision Group (NYSE: VPG) specializes in the design, manufacture and calibration of precision sensors, instrumentation and measurement systems used in a broad range of applications. Its product portfolio includes load cells, tension links, weighing modules, torque transducers, digital indicators and data acquisition systems. These solutions serve critical requirements for accuracy, reliability and repeatability in sectors such as industrial automation, test and measurement, medical devices, food and beverage processing, aerospace and defense.

The company traces its roots to the sensor and measurement division of Vishay Intertechnology, Inc, from which it was spun off as an independent public company in March 2016.
